Syrian Army, Turkish-backed forces exchange prisoners in Aleppo

Published 2020-03-16 20:28:20 by News Desk in Syria

BEIRUT, LEBANON (8:00 P.M.) - The Syrian Arab Army (SAA) and Turkish-backed militants exchanged prisoners in east Aleppo on Monday, as hostilities between the two sides have dissipated since the start of the ceasefire in Idlib. According to reports, the Syrian Arab Army and Turkish-backed Free Syrian Army (TFSA) exchanged prisoners at a crossing point between Al-Bab and Tadef in eastern Aleppo. The exchange was likely brokered between the Turkish and Russian forces, as they are both responsible for maintaining the ceasefire in northwestern Syria.

Egyptian Army kills 6 terrorists in northern Sinai

Published 2020-03-16 18:12:20 by News Desk in North-Africa

BEIRUT, LEBANON (6:00 P.M.) - The Egyptian Ministry of the Interior announced on Monday that six terrorist operatives were killed in the Abu Shala area of the Sinai Peninsula. According to the Ministry of Interior, the Egyptian Army was able to eliminate these terrorists during a combing operation in the northern part of the Sinai Peninsula. The terrorist elements were reportedly hiding in the Abu Shala area before they were targeted by the Egyptian military.

Breaking: US Coalition to withdraw from several bases in Iraq after rocket attacks

Published 2020-03-16 17:19:03 by News Desk in Iraq

The US-led coalition against Daesh is departing from several of its smaller bases in Iraq after several recent rocket attacks against them, CNN reported on Monday citing a statement it obtained from the coalition. "As a result of the success of Iraqi Security Forces in their fight against Daesh*, the Coalition is re-positioning troops from a few smaller bases," the coalition said as quoted by CNN. "These bases remain under Iraqi control and we will continue our advising partnership for the permanent defeat of Daesh from other Iraqi military bases," they added.   Source: Sputnik

Prominent Iranian cleric succumbs to coronavirus: IRNA

Published 2020-03-16 11:38:10 by News Desk in Iran

A prominent Iranian cleric has died from the coronavirus infection. Ayatollah Hashem Bathaie Golpayenagi, who represented Tehran at Iran’s Council of Experts, is the latest high-profile Iranian figure killed by the disease. Bathaie Golpayenagi was reported infected on Sunday, becoming the first member of the Council of Experts diagnosed with the virus. He died on Monday morning at the Shahid Beheshti Hospital in Qom province, where he was being treated along with over a thousand other patients, IRNA news agency reported.
